Job Description



Tyler Coupling is seeking a proactive Health and Safety Manager to lead and enhance our safety culture. In this role, you’ll engage with team members at all levels to promote safety awareness, ensure compliance, and drive continuous improvement. We're looking for a strong communicator who can build trust, encourage collaboration, and empower others to take ownership of a safe workplace.

The Health and Safety Manager is responsible for managing safety programs, ensuring OSHA compliance, overseeing workers' compensation, and leading employee safety training. This position reports to the General Manager and Assistant General Manager and supervises a team of safety professionals.

Job Description

  1. Ensure safety compliance by leading on-site training, inspections, and audits; conducting hazard assessments and incident investigations; and implementing corrective actions. Develop and execute the annual Risk Reduction Plan to eliminate or reduce identified risks.
  2. Evaluate and track Tyler Coupling’s internal safety monitoring program and provide support as well as feedback to production management as needed.
  3. Actively engage with team members through regular safety meetings, one-on-one discussions, and informal check-ins to promote safety awareness and practices.
  4. Conduct monthly trending analysis of near missing reporting, first aids and recordables to identify trending data and deliver information to all departments and shifts organization wide.
  5. Evaluate effectiveness and attendance of safety committees and subcommittees to ensure desired outcomes are being achieved.
  6. Manage Workers’ Compensation Program. Manage the WC Administrator for self-insured/self-administered sites. Work with the TPA claims adjustor for claims. Manage and approve reserves for all claims and work with the Legal department to resolve and settle claims.
  7. Partner and collaborate with Engineering and Maintenance on all projects to ensure safety standards are developed into plans for conception. Attending engineering project meetings to review and approve project plans as applicable. Develop and implement electronic Management of Change for all projects and track action items to closure.
  8. Manage Contractor Safety Program to ensure all contractors meet company guidelines and assist contracts in gaining ISN approval or completing facility approval when required.
  9. Develop and implement Industrial Hygiene Sampling plan and ensure plan is conducted as required. Analyze data to ensure exposures are controlled or develop plans to eliminate or reduce exposures.
  10. Conduct engaging and interactive safety training sessions that encourage participation and feedback from team members.
  11. Manages staff, including providing coaching and training, setting goals, evaluating performance, planning staffing assignments and development, and making and approving people management decisions (e.g. recruitment, promotions, terminations, and salary changes).
  12. Facilitate open and transparent communication channels to ensure that safety concerns and suggestions are heard and addressed promptly.
  13. Develop strong, positive relationships with team members at all levels to foster a collaborative and supportive safety culture.
  14. Provide mentorship and support to team members, helping them understand and embrace their roles in maintaining a safe work environment.

Qualifications

  1. Bachelor’s degree in Industrial Hygiene, Occupational Health & Safety or related area of focus.
  2. At least 5 years of progressive experience.
  3. OSHA 501, GSP, ASP, CIH, CSP certifications preferred.
  4. Knowledge of State and Federal safety laws, rules, and regulations.
  5. Knowledge of Health and Safety computer software programs, such as Cority.
  6. MS Office Suite, PowerPoint, Excel, including pivot tables, computer-based safety.
  7. Working knowledge of OSHA regulations, Worker’s Compensation Code, NFPA, ANSI, ASTM, and NIOSH codes regulations.
